Title: PTR records
Post by: Weaver on June 05, 2019, 08:12:32 AM
I have several A records that point to the same address and CNAMES that alias them, so there are quite a few domain names that refer to the same machine. What is best practice : should I arrange corresponding PTR records for all of them? So that one IP address will have several PTR records associated with it. Or will that be confusing?
Title: Re: PTR records
Post by: d2d4j on June 05, 2019, 08:30:55 AM
Hi

I would only use 1 PTR

Whilst it is true you can have multiple PTR on the same IP address it is never advised to do so

This could cause issues with programs which check PTR (eg mail servers), and where multi PTR exist, it would randomly choose a PTR from the list. Therefore may not use correct PTR for the program checking PTR and fail

If your wanting to have multi PTR to make you appear more legitimate, the opposite becomes true
